# When acquiring a new connection in Rails5, it sets the `sql_mode` in the beginning of the query. ProxySQL ignores all the variables after setting the `sql_mode`. | |
# ``` | |
# # rails5 - ProxySQL ignores the subsequent variables after sql_mode. | |
# SET @@SESSION.sql_mode = CONCAT(REPLACE(REPLACE(REPLACE(@@sql_mode, 'STRICT_TRANS_TABLES', ''), 'STRICT_ALL_TABLES', ''), 'TRADITIONAL', ''), ',NO_AUTO_VALUE_ON_ZERO'), @@SESSION.max_statement_time = 300000, | |
# @@SESSION.sql_auto_is_null = 0, @@SESSION.wait_timeout = 2147483" | |
# ``` | |
# | |
# As a result, the connection isn't set up properly in Rails5. | |
# | |
# Except the `sql_mode`, the rest of the variables are the same. In practice, `sql_mode = ''` in Rails4 falls back to the default of MySQL server. `sql_model = 'NO_AUTO_VALUE_ON_ZERO,NO_ENGINE_SUBSTITUTION'` in Rails5, practically, has the same effect. | |
# | |
# The adapter ensures that the session variables are set properly and keeps multiplexing enabled in ProxySQL. | |

@hopewise ActiveRecord
requires the target adapter from a specific path. In our case, it's active_record/connection_adapters/proxy_mysql2_adapter
. Since the adapter is needed before booting the app, the file should be put in a non-autoload path, e.g. lib
, in a Rails' project.

@arthurchui shouldn't we not add comment keep_multiplexing_enabled
while doing a transaction?
For example, having a cluster that has writer and reader, while doing a transaction: When storing data to DB (writer connection), then querying the DB again for updated data (reader connection), before the replication is done for that record.
What do you think?
